The subject of the main patent is a piston pump for the emptying of liquid containers, in which the pump piston is firmly attached to the cap of the liquid container sits, while the pump cylinder sits around the neck of the bottle reaches around and carries the pump tube, which is attached to a cross hole in the cylinder cover connected. With this pump design, the Cylinder cover a compression of the air above the liquid filling of the vessel, causing the liquid to flow through the pump tube and the cross hole in the cylinder cover is injected through to the outside.

B. necessary for atomization, especially with larger vessels Dimension, is affected.

This change has the consequence that when the cylinder cover is removed from the piston Liquid is sucked into the cylinder space through the tube, which is firmly seated on the piston and * that when, subsequent depression of the cylinder cover against the Piston out. the liquid sucked into the cylinder through the transverse bore is splashed out. Because the connection between the pump tube during the spraying process and the bottle is shut off by the check valve, you have to squirt out the liquid always has the same pressure available, regardless of the air space in the bottle. One can: therefore also close the transverse bore without further ado to the outside through an atomizing nozzle, for the operation of which there is always a large Pressure is needed.

Air through the narrow channel 7, which can be thought of as being closed by a fine nozzle. When the cylinder cover 5 is then raised again, air is thinned inside the cylinder, since air is only able to enter very sparsely through the narrow bore 7. Under the influence of this air dilution, the check valve 1 8 opens, and liquid flows through the pump tube a into the pump cylinder 6 above the piston sleeve 9. When the cylinder cover 5 is then depressed again, the liquid in the cylinder space is sprayed out through the channel 7 and atomized, since the non-return valve 1 8 prevents the liquid from withdrawing into the vessel i. The same game is repeated with each subsequent cylinder rise and fall. If desired, a valve can be provided in channel 7 which closes when the cylinder is pulled up and opens when the cylinder cover is pressed down.

PATENT CLAIM: Piston pump according to patent 400394 with the modification that the pump tube (4) is firmly connected to the piston (9) forming the closure body of the bottle and is provided with a check valve (18) instead of the pump cylinder (6) that overlaps the bottle neck , while the cross bore (17) of the cylinder cover leading to the nozzle opens into the cylinder (6).
